Привязать материалы к ноде

Главные вкладки

Аватар пользователя Bezlepkin Bezlepkin 1 апреля 2014 в 10:53

Привет! Есть скажем тип материала "Жилые комплексы". Создаем материал "Жилой комплекс 1" и "Жилой комплекс 2".

Создаем несколько нод в типе материала "Квартиры". Как эти ноды привязать к "Жилой комплекс 1".

Что бы при выводе с помощью views "Жилой комплекс 1" выводилось описание к "Жилой комплекс 1" и снизу все ноды связанные с "Жилой комплекс 1".

Подскажите пожалуйста!

Комментарии

Аватар пользователя ttenz ttenz 1 апреля 2014 в 12:12

"Bezlepkin" wrote:
Так а как на стадии создания материала привязать созданные ноды к ноде "Жилой комплекс 1"?

не совсем понял, но как понял:

просто тэг прописываешь "жк1" в квартирах - views фильтр по тэгу - block - показывать где жил компл 1 -

Аватар пользователя voviko voviko 1 апреля 2014 в 12:16

Жилой комплекс 1 - это термин, ноды лепяится к термину. В итоге у вас на странице термина, через views, есть Квартиры.

Аватар пользователя Bezlepkin Bezlepkin 1 апреля 2014 в 12:23

Если просто делать терминами то это понятно.

А! Тоесть я создаю словарь "Жилой комплекс"

При создании ноды "Жилой комплекс" прописываем в словаре (например autocomplete) "Алые паруса"

А во views уже все остальное мутим.

Я врубился! Спасибо за помощь!!!

Аватар пользователя WebRemake WebRemake 2 апреля 2014 в 1:09

"Bezlepkin" wrote:
Создаем несколько нод в типе материала "Квартиры". Как эти ноды привязать к "Жилой комплекс 1".?

Ноды привязываются друг к другу ч-з Entity reference.
В тип материала Жилой комплекс добавляется View field в который добавляется Views c контекстным фильтром по NID

Получается вот так для Жилого комплекса http://gsibg.ru/object/gsi3056
И вот так для квартиры http://gsibg.ru/lot/gsi3056-3069